Bootstrap 是一个流行的前端框架,用于快速开发响应式和移动优先的网站。在 Bootstrap 中,选择器(Selectors)用于选择页面上的元素,而事件(Events)则用于在这些元素上执行特定的操作。如果你遇到了关于 Bootstrap 选择器未触发显示事件的问题,以下是一些基础概念和相关信息:
选择器(Selectors):
.class
选择器会选择所有具有该类的元素,而 #id
选择器会选择具有特定 ID 的元素。事件(Events):
显示事件(Show Events):
show.bs.modal
、shown.bs.modal
、show.bs.dropdown
等。类型:
应用场景:
问题:Bootstrap 选择器未触发显示事件。
原因:
解决方法:
假设你有一个模态框,ID 为 myModal
,并且你想在它显示时执行某些操作:
<!-- HTML -->
<div class="modal" id="myModal">
<div class="modal-dialog">
<div class="modal-content">
<!-- Modal content -->
</div>
</div>
</div>
<!-- JavaScript -->
<script>
document.addEventListener('DOMContentLoaded', function() {
var modal = document.getElementById('myModal');
modal.addEventListener('show.bs.modal', function (event) {
console.log('Modal is about to show');
});
});
</script>
通过以上步骤,你应该能够解决 Bootstrap 选择器未触发显示事件的问题。如果问题仍然存在,请检查是否有其他 JavaScript 错误或冲突,并确保所有依赖项都已正确加载。
领取专属 10元无门槛券
手把手带您无忧上云